CVE-2023-27590

HIGH
7.8

Description

Rizin is a UNIX-like reverse engineering framework and command-line toolset. In version 0.5.1 and prior, converting a GDB registers profile file into a Rizin register profile can result in a stack-based buffer overflow when the `name`, `type`, or `groups` fields have longer values than expected. Users opening untrusted GDB registers files (e.g. with the `drpg` or `arpg` commands) are affected by this flaw. Commit d6196703d89c84467b600ba2692534579dc25ed4 contains a patch for this issue. As a workaround, review the GDB register profiles before loading them with `drpg`/`arpg` commands.

CVE Details

CVSS v3.1 Score7.8
SeverityHIGH
CVSS VectorCVSS:3.1/AV:L/AC:L/PR:N/UI:R/S:U/C:H/I:H/A:H
Attack VectorLOCAL
ComplexityLOW
Privileges RequiredNONE
User InteractionREQUIRED
Published3/14/2023
Last Modified11/21/2024
Sourcenvd
Honeypot Sightings0

Affected Products

rizin:rizin

Weaknesses (CWE)

CWE-120CWE-121CWE-787
